Готовим IT-инфраструктуру и сайт к горячему сезону
Профилактика и оценка масштабов
Для того, чтобы предсказать потенциальный трафик, можно воспользоваться специальными сервисами, которые анализируют нагрузку, например, прошлого года, и прогнозируют на месяцы вперед.
Прежде чем внедрять какие-то укрепляющие решения, стоит протестировать ИТ-инфраструктуру и сымитировать нагрузку — а уже после этого делать выводы, где нужно поработать над уязвимыми местами.
Если все совсем плохо, и вы сомневаетесь, что сайт вообще выдержит нагрузку, то лучше задуматься вообще о переезде с сервера на облачное хранилище. Одно из преимуществ — как раз неограниченные ресурсы, где можно наращивать вычислительные мощности и сделать сайт гибким к разному трафику.
Распределение нагрузки
Для стабильности работы сайта важно обратить внимание на его скорость. Для того, чтобы ее увеличить, лучше использовать облачную CDN, которая за счет множества серверов кэшируют контент, и это ускоряет подгрузку. Как еще ускорить работу сайта, мы подробно писали здесь.
Благодаря хорошей скорости вырастут и поисковые позиции сайта, потому что отклик сильно влияет на этот параметр.
Микросервисная архитектура
За этим заклинанием лежит подход, который подразумевает отказ от монолитной, единой организации — когда приложения и программы состоят из независимых частей, и каждая отвечает за определенную задачу. Их можно изменять и расширять, не затрагивая остальные части.
Помимо того, что это доступнее и безопаснее, микросервисная архитектура повышает отказоустойчивость сайта и обеспечивает гибкость в управлении.
Резервное копирование
При любом подходе важно ни в коем случае не забывать про сохранность данных! Если вдруг сайт ляжет или произойдет сбой, всегда можно быстро восстановить данные из резервной копии и возобновить работу.
Также можно подключить резервную площадку, когда создается идентичная копия сайта, и в случае аварии можно переключиться на нее, пока восстанавливается основная инфраструктура. Получается, сайт будет работать непрерывно, несмотря ни на что.
Если вам нужна помощь в настройке сайта или переезде в облако — обращайтесь к нам в Перезагрузку.